Chip Kelly hasn’t named his new defensive coordinator in San Francisco, but it won’t be the old defensive coordinator.
Eric Mangini has been fired, Alex Marvez of FOX Sports reports. Mangini served as defensive coordinator last year on Jim Tomsula’s staff after serving as an offensive assistant the previous two years on Jim Harbaugh’s staff.
Now Mangini may struggle to find a new coaching job elsewhere, as his firing comes fairly late in the game after most teams have filled out their staffs. Mangini spent two years out of coaching after he was fired as head coach of the Browns following the 2010 season, and it wouldn’t be surprising to see him spend a year out of coaching again.
There’s no word on who Kelly will hire as his new defensive coordinator. Mike Vrabel has already turned the job down, but Kelly presumably has someone else in mind.
